A seismologist’s AI model reduces false alarms by 35% compared to traditional systems, which report 20 false alarms per year. If the model also decreases true earthquake detection time by 40%, and the original detection time was 12 seconds, calculate the new average detection time in milliseconds. - AdVision eCommerce

Traditional seismic systems generate approximately 20 false alarms annually. With this new AI-powered model, false alarms are reduced by 35%, significantly improving alert reliability. Calculating the reduction:
- 35% of 20 = 0.35 × 20 = 7 fewer false alarms
- New false alarm count: 20 – 7 = 13 per year
This reduction strengthens public confidence and minimizes unnecessary public disruptions.

Equally important is the faster detection of actual earthquakes. Originally, seismic systems took 12 seconds on average to detect a quake. The AI model cuts this detection time by 40%, dramatically enhancing early warning capabilities.
To calculate the new detection time:
- 40% of 12 seconds = 0.40 × 12 = 4.8 seconds
- New detection time: 12 – 4.8 = 7.2 seconds
Convert seconds to milliseconds (1 second = 1,000 milliseconds):
- 7.2 seconds × 1,000 = 7,200 milliseconds
